LynnG Posted
This model is a great combination of price. Its a series 7, so the picture is very good. Its a Roku Smart TV, so in addition to the OTA channels we get and some Dish channels there are never a shortage of anything to watch. I setup a 32 GB USB drive which lets me record and play back (skipping commercials of course). The remote is a Roku so you have to get used to up and down channel selection, there is no keypad to enter a channel number directly, but its fine and I like the size. This is our 3rd Hisense TV and it has not disappointed .

DemetriMino Posted
I had to replace a high-end Samsung HDTV that was in the bedroom (also doubling as a desktop monitor). Plugged this one in, and it held my hand through wi-fi and connected device (computer & blue-ray) set-up. The picture is very good to say the least, but I am most impressed with its capabilities as a PC Monitor-once I set the computer's resolution to 3880 X 2160, I also tweaked font size to 150% and this looks sharp and gorgeous, no eye-strain like before. $300 makes this a strong value for us. Would highly recommend.
